Class Search (HCX)

This Quick Reference Guide reflects future updates that will be implemented on 10/11/2025.

Purpose: Use this document as a reference for searching for classes on a mobile device.

Audience: Students.

The college mobile applications will look a bit different between the various colleges. This guide is intended as a general overview. Please note that your college may have different images and options available.  

  1. On the Mobile (HCX) Springboard page, select the Class Search tile to access the public class search.
  2. Alternatively, if you would like to login first, select the ctcLink Login tile.
  3. The ctcLink Login page displays.
  4. Enter your ctcLink ID.
  5. Enter your Password.
  6. Select the Sign In button. The Okta Account section of the ctcLink Reference Center provides helpful information on accessing your ctcLink account.

Search for a Class

  1. On the Class Search page, select the More Filters button.
    • The list of available search criteria displays.
  2. Select one or more Search Criteria.
    • Term is required.
  3. Select a Subject from the Subject sub-menu.
  4. (Optional) Select Show Open Classes Only.
  5. Select the Search button.
  6. (Optional) To collapse the filter panel, select the Less Filters button.

Review Search Results

  1. A list of classes matching your search displays.
  2. Layout may vary by device and screen size (wide vs. narrow).
  3. To see more information about a class, select the chevron (>) icon.

Class Information Options

View Textbooks

  1. View Textbooks
  2. In the Textbooks section, select the Bookstore button.
  3. A new browser tab/window opens to the college bookstore website.
  4. Review required textbooks.
  5. Close the bookstore tab/window to return to HCX.

View Location

  1. On the Course Information page, select the See Location button in the Details section.
  2. A campus map displays showing the classroom location.
    • Use the + / - buttons to zoom.
  3. Select the X in the upper right corner to close the map.

Share a Class

  1. On the Course Information page.
  2. Select the Share button at the bottom of the course information page.
    • The Share Class pop-up displays.
    • Options include:
      • Share via social media
      • Share via email
      • Copy link to share
  3. Select the X in the upper right corner to close the pop-up.

Alternative Method:

  • Use the Additional Actions (⋮) in the upper right corner of the class section, then select Share.
  • Depending on the configuration, additional menu options may be available.
